Correspondence between Lung Function and Symptom Measures from the Cystic Fibrosis Respiratory Symptom Diary–Chronic Respiratory Infection Symptom Score (CFRSD-CRISS)
BACKGROUND: Pulmonary exacerbations (PEx) in cystic fibrosis (CF) patients reduce quality of life. Lung function, measured by the percent predicted forced expiratory volume in one second (ppFEV1), is widely used to evaluate PEx treatments.
